About Guangwu Xu

Guangwu Xu is a scholar working on Genetics, Cancer Research and Immunology, having authored 20 papers that have together received 3.1k indexed citations. Recurring topics across this work include Mesenchymal stem cell research (6 papers), Immune Cell Function and Interaction (4 papers) and Cytomegalovirus and herpesvirus research (4 papers). The work is most often cited by research in Genetics (1.6k citations), Immunology (912 citations) and Rehabilitation (185 citations). Guangwu Xu has collaborated with scholars based in United States, China and Croatia. Frequent co-authors include Yufang Shi, Yingyu Zhang, Guangwen Ren, Liying Zhang, Arthur I. Roberts, Xin Zhao, Robert Chunhua Zhao, Satish Devadas, Hung Sheng Tan and Liying Zhang. Their work appears in journals such as Nucleic Acids Research, Journal of Clinical Investigation and The Journal of Experimental Medicine.
